Description

It would be helpful if Scribe would show users what case follows a verb in the same way that it shows which case follows a preposition. So for German a user would type a conjugation of a verb, and then after pressing space the case would be shown. This issue would also include adding a function where a user could select the verb and press the Scribe button to see the case.

  • This issue is related to scribe-org/Scribe-Data#19 as this data would be what would be implemented for this command
  • This issue might require another JSON file for languages for which this feature is needed that’s indexed with all conjugations of verbs
